Factors to Consider When Choosing the Best Steel Grit Brand for Industrial Applications
When it comes to industrial applications, choosing the right steel grit brand is crucial. Steel grit is a popular abrasive material used in various industries, including metal fabrication, automotive, and construction. It is known for its durability and effectiveness in removing rust, paint, and other coatings from surfaces. However, not all steel grit brands are created equal, and it is important to consider several factors before making a decision.
One of the first factors to consider is the size and shape of the steel grit particles. Different applications require different sizes and shapes of steel grit. For example, larger particles are more effective in removing heavy rust and paint, while smaller particles are better suited for finer surface preparation. Additionally, the shape of the particles can affect their cutting ability and impact on the surface. Angular particles are more aggressive and provide deeper surface profiles, while round particles are less aggressive but provide a smoother finish.
Another important factor to consider is the hardness of the steel grit. Hardness is measured on the Rockwell scale, and it determines how long the steel grit will last before it wears out. A higher hardness rating indicates a longer lifespan. However, it is important to strike a balance between hardness and aggressiveness. Extremely hard steel grit can be too aggressive and cause damage to the surface being treated. On the other hand, steel grit that is too soft will wear out quickly and require frequent replacement.
The composition of the steel grit is also an important consideration. Steel grit is typically made from carbon steel or stainless steel. Carbon steel grit is more affordable and widely used in most applications. It is suitable for removing rust, paint, and other coatings from steel surfaces. Stainless steel grit, on the other hand, is more expensive but offers superior corrosion resistance. It is often used in applications where cleanliness and surface quality are critical, such as in the food and pharmaceutical industries.
